1 动态配置数据源
1.1 可以使用公用library
1) 新建一个公共的rptlibrary
2) 新建一个公共的数据库(也可以从已有的报表中导出 export to library)
这样就建好一个公用的library.然后新建一个报表,导入这个library.
3) 新建一个报表,点击resource explore视图,找到之前建好的公用的rptlibrary,右键点击数据库,add to export,添加到报表。
注意:一定不要拖动,拖动只是复制,不能动态的控制。
还有一种方法,直接修改xml配置文件。
在<parameters>前面加入
<list-property name="libraries">
<structure>
<propertyname="fileName">sxrdBiz.rptlibrary</property>
<propertyname="namespace">sxrdBiz</property>
</structure>
</list-property>
注意:sxrdBiz.rptlibrary默认路径是根目录,当然